Subject: DR Drill — Auditrail Log Viewer Failover

Hi,

As part of next week's disaster-recovery drill, we'll fail the Auditrail audit-log viewer over to the Dunmere standby cluster. Please review the attached scope: read-only access is preserved during cutover, write ingestion pauses for roughly four minutes, and all drill actions are themselves logged for your post-review. Your sign-off on the access controls is required beforehand. For the standby cluster's sealed admin account, the recovery passphrase is below.

recovery phrase for tafop-fawep: zorwyn-ulaox

**Q: Why does the Lattermill solver sometimes leave gaps in a teacher's Tuesday schedule?**

A: Gaps are intentional. The solver treats contractual prep periods as hard constraints, so it will prefer an empty slot over violating a teacher's minimum break rule. If a school at Drennholt Academy reports unexpected gaps, check the constraint weights file before escalating. The full weight reference and tuning guide live on our internal page.

runbook for yaduf-kahog: https://jira.qorvelsys.internal/display/projects/display/pages

# Break-Glass Access — Pedalshift Rebalancer

If the Pedalshift rebalancing engine stalls and your plugin can't reach the dispatch API, break-glass access lets you manually reassign dock quotas. Use it sparingly — every invocation pages the on-call team and gets reviewed. Open the ops console, pick "Emergency Override," and confirm the station region you're touching. Changes auto-revert after ninety minutes. The override prompt will ask for the break-glass recovery passphrase, which we keep updated on the line right below.

strongbox words: raldor-eliir-lamael